This information is obtained from the Applications configured for your site. You can see the APplications in the Commerce Server Manager->CommerceSites->SiteName->Applications

Ensure that you updated the web.config file in both the actual commerce server web-site as well as each of the web-services directories

You need to modify the web.config in the base commerce server inetpub directory to include security authorizations for your administrative accounts.
